The number decision you're probably making with your booking diary that's costing you up to $9,000 a week in uncharged labour and parts. When your service advisor has no room in the day to inspect properly and call back properly, the upsell dies before the customer picks up the phone.
How your service advisor reports recommendations back to your customers, and the price-and-safety mistake most shops make when trying to upsell. Lead with the dollar figure and the customer hears one number, then says no. Lead with safety and the work gets approved before the cost is mentioned.
The system your shop probably doesn't currently have, but needs to have, to hit the Gross Profit Benchmark for an auto repair shop. Telling your service advisor once doesn't stick. A system, a script, a benchmark, and a weekly review does.
